#186bc4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#186bc4 is composed of 9.4% red, 42%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.8% cyan, 45.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 211 degrees, a saturation of 78.2% and a lightness of 43.1%. #186bc4 color hex could be obtained by blending #30d6ff with #000089.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#186bc4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#186bc4 has RGB values of R:24, G:107,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 1600452.

Shades and Tints of #186bc4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000204 is the darkest color, while #f1f7fd is the lightest one.
